Early life

Nayak was born on 12 May 1944 in Undhai village in
Mehsana district Mehsana district (alternate spelling "Mahesana") is one of the 33 districts of Gujarat state in western India. Mehsana city is the administrative headquarters of this district. The district has a population of over 1.8 million and an area of ove ...
. He was son of Ranglal Nayak who was associated with Gujarati drama as music director.

Death and funeral

Speaking to ''ETimes'', Vikas mentioned that the treatment of the cancer was tough since there was no set line of medicine considering it was a rare form of cancer. Even though the chemotherapy worked for some time and it seemed like it showed results, Nayak's health kept deteriorating and cancer spread to his entire body within one year. Nayak died on 3 October 2021 from a rare form of cancer. He had wanted to die with makeup on. Nayak's funeral was conducted the next day, on 4 October 2021. His last wish was fulfilled by his son who had a professional makeup artist do his father's makeup as he began his final journey towards his heavenly abode. In his latest interview with a news daily, Nayak's son, Vikas opened up on how the family supported him and stayed with him throughout the difficult phase. Gujarati film ''Tu Rajee Re'' (2022) starring Nayak was released posthumously.
